The Hotel

The Best Western Plus GranTree Inn sits on North 7th Avenue, the city's main north-south corridor between the I-90 exit and downtown, one mile from Main Street and seven miles from the airport at Belgrade. The property has held the cluster for two decades under independent ownership inside the Best Western Plus brand, and its longevity is the operating story: the room block has been refreshed three times since 2010, the restaurant kitchen runs the same general manager since 2014, and the front-desk team turns over slower than its Hilton and Marriott neighbours on Baxter Lane.

The room product runs across 120 rooms and 32 suites in five categories. Standard kings and two-queens are in the 300 to 360 square foot range with a refrigerator, microwave, and the Best Western Plus bedding programme; family rooms add a sleeper sofa; the king and two-queen suites stretch to 500 square feet with a separate sitting area, a wet bar, and on selected inventory an in-room hot tub. The fit-out is the current Best Western Plus refresh, restrained timber and stone tones rather than chain plastic. ADA categories are available with roll-in showers and visual-alarm packages.

Food and beverage runs through the property's on-site restaurant, which is the unexpectedly good amenity here. The kitchen handles a full hot breakfast, a working lunch, and a dinner menu that leans steakhouse with a Montana cellar. The restaurant has held the local award for best hotel restaurant in the corridor on and off for a decade; it is a real reason to book the property rather than the surrounding chain inventory. The bar handles a small late-night service that works for arriving red-eye guests, and the lobby coffee programme handles the morning shuttle queue.

Service is steady and a degree warmer than the surrounding brand inventory, which is the operating advantage of independent ownership inside a brand programme. The 24-hour airport shuttle runs at 5 AM and again at 11 PM by request; the pet-friendly inventory takes dogs on a per-night fee; Best Western Rewards members earn points and standard upgrades on inventory. The hotel is not boutique and does not pretend to be, but it sits at the top of the N 7th brand cluster and is the right booking when a real on-site restaurant matters more than a downtown address.
